'Lamm' (lamb) can refer to the living animal or to the meat as food. The context makes the difference: words such as 'Weide' (pasture) or 'Herde' (herd) refer to the animal, while verbs such as 'essen' (to eat) or 'braten' (to roast) refer to the dish.
Die Lämmer spielen auf der grünen Wiese.
The lambs are playing in the green meadow.
In Germany, Austria, and Switzerland, lamb is a traditional Easter dish. For this reason, the word appears especially often in recipes and on menus in spring.
Bestellen wir das Lamm als Osteressen vor?
Should we order the lamb for Easter dinner in advance?
The expression 'still (oder sanft) wie ein Lamm' (quiet/gentle as a lamb) describes a person who is very calm, innocent, and defenseless. The form is usually unchanged.
Obwohl er ungerecht behandelt wurde, blieb er still wie ein Lamm.
Although he was treated unfairly, he remained quiet as a lamb.
The expression 'Lamm Gottes' (Lamb of God; Latin: Agnus Dei) is a central symbol in Christianity for Jesus Christ. You will find this term in churches, religious art, and music.
Im Gottesdienst sang der Chor das „Agnus Dei“, das Lied vom Lamm Gottes.
During the church service, the choir sang the 'Agnus Dei,' the song of the Lamb of God.

'das Schaf' and 'das Lamm' both belong to the same animal category. A 'Schaf' is the general animal, so it can also be an adult animal. A 'Lamm' is a young sheep. Learners may confuse the words because a lamb is also a sheep. If age is important, 'Lamm' is more precise. If you are only talking about the animal species, 'Schaf' fits better.

Im Frühling läuft ein kleines Lamm neben seiner Mutter her.
In spring, a little lamb walks beside its mother.
Auf der Wiese steht ein Schaf mit dicker weißer Wolle.
There is a sheep with thick white wool standing in the meadow.
